In recent months, several prominent actresses have come forward to share their experiences with harassment and retaliation within the entertainment industry. Blake Lively, Kate Beckinsale, and Abigail Breslin have each detailed personal accounts that shed light on the ongoing challenges women face in Hollywood.

Blake Lively’s Allegations Against Justin Baldoni

Blake Lively has filed a lawsuit against her “It Ends With Us” co-star and director, Justin Baldoni, alleging sexual harassment and a retaliatory smear campaign. Lively claims that Baldoni engaged in inappropriate behavior during filming, including unwanted physical contact, and subsequently orchestrated a campaign to damage her reputation. This legal action has sparked widespread discussion about the prevalence of harassment in the film industry.
Kate Beckinsale’s Revelations

Actress Kate Beckinsale has shared her own harrowing experiences, including being forced to participate in a photo shoot the day after suffering a miscarriage. She also recounted instances of being ostracized for reporting a co-star’s inappropriate behavior and enduring unsafe working conditions during fight scenes. Beckinsale emphasized the systemic issues women face in Hollywood, highlighting the need for change and the establishment of safe working conditions for everyone, regardless of gender.
Abigail Breslin’s Account

Abigail Breslin has also come forward, detailing her experience of reporting a co-star’s unprofessional behavior and facing a lawsuit in retaliation. She was labeled “hysterical” and accused of fabricating claims, undermining her long-standing professional reputation. Breslin highlighted the pervasive culture in Hollywood that punishes women for speaking out against misconduct and called for men to listen rather than dismiss women’s concerns.
Industry Response and Support

The courageous accounts of these actresses have garnered support from various industry peers and organizations. Actresses Amber Heard and Jenny Slate have publicly defended Lively, condemning the alleged actions against her and emphasizing the need for systemic change. Additionally, Colleen Hoover, the author of “It Ends With Us,” has expressed her support for Lively, stating, “Never wilt.”
